Law.asia, a thriving legal media company with market-leading magazines focusing on Asia, has a vacancy for a talented Senior Social Media Executive to help manage our multiple social media platforms, execute social media tasks and achieve wider and more effective audience coverage.
Responsibilities and duties:
- Create visually engaging and high-quality content;
- Assist in monitoring social media performance and collecting statistics from various platforms;
- Execute social media campaigns (including Facebook ads, LinkedIn ads, Xiaohongshu ads and other paid ads) and email marketing projects (including newsletters, editorial mentions, etc.) to achieve both long-term and project-based growth;
- Assist in conducting data analysis and market research (e.g. competitor analysis) and suggest ideas for improving our content and social media engagement;
- Work with external parties to ensure timely delivery of all social media tasks;
- Strategically develop new platforms to enhance audience engagement while effectively managing existing channels;
- Other media-related tasks and ad hoc projects;
Job requirements:
- A degree in communication, marketing, advertising, journalism or media-related discipline is preferred;
- At least 3 years experiences of managing corporate social media platforms, including LinkedIn, Facebook, X, Instagram, WhatsApp Channel, WeChat, and Xiaohongshu is preferred.
- Experience or knowledge in social media ads, such as Facebook Ads, LinkedIn ads, WeChat ads and Xiaohongshu ads, is a plus;
- Proficiency in Microsoft Office and Adobe Creative Suite, particularly Photoshop, and knowledge of graphic design;
- Fluent in English and Simplified Chinese with good writing skills. Editorial experience is preferred;
- Positive attitude and good communication skills while working within the team as well as with external parties;
- Willing to learn and self-driven, with strong attention to detail, and strict in meeting deadlines to deliver projects;
- Strong analytical and creative skills;
- Experience in social media tools such as Hootsuite, Zapier and Buffer is preferred.
Candidates with less experience will be considered for junior roles.
